Production Variances
Analyze material cost over time to determine trends and identify areas of concern.
Monitor material usage (quantity) variances by plant, department or work center
to determine causes of inconsistency. Determine if labor rate variances are increasing
and why -- for instance, are actual labor rates and hours increasing or are standards
unrealistic. View variances at the plant level and drill to individual departments
and shifts to analyze areas of concern. Compare actual and standard hours across
plants and departments to determine where labor efficiency variances exist. View
all variances over a period of time to identify, at a glance, which ones are showing
improvement and which ones require more attention
